Vince Terence Newman, the Vikings of Minnesota, continued his professional career.


The Vikings announced a new signing of Newman on Monday. He will play his 16th season.


Newman was selected by Dallas Cowboys as the 10th pick in the first round of the 2003 draft, when the cowboy's defensive coordinator was Madden Mobile Account today's Viking coach Mike Zimmer. Newman who played for the Vikings in the past three seasons played in the latter's nine seasons in the last 15 seasons.


The 39-year-old Newman made a total of 42 steals and ranked second among active players. He played a total of 221 games (205 starts) and ranked 10th among active players. Newman, who was twice selected for the professional bowl, made at least 1 interception each season. In addition, he obtained a total of 876 tackles, 172 passes and 2 kills.


In the Vikings, Newman will be the leader of the Vikings' defensive back position, and in this position his teammates are Xavier Rhodes, Trae Waynes, and Harry. Harrison Smith, Mackensie Alexander and this year's first-round pick Mike Hughes.


Newman, who will be 40 years old on September 4, will soon be the oldest defensive player in the league.
